News Summary
After facing a significant setback due to a burst water pipe caused by a recent cold snap, Bourbon N Toulouse in Lexington has successfully reopened. The restaurant, famous for its Cajun and Creole cuisine, quickly responded to the flooding incident, ensuring the safety of its patrons and minimizing disruption. With its doors back open, locals are encouraged to enjoy their beloved dishes once again, reinforcing community support for local businesses in challenging times.

Cold Snap Hits Central Kentucky
This week, temperatures in Central Kentucky dipped to bone-chilling levels, causing all sorts of disruptions in the area. One particularly unfortunate incident took place at the Chevy Chase location of Bourbon N Toulouse, where a water pipe burst due to the extreme cold. Flooded Dining Adventures
The drama unfolded during lunchtime on Monday. Patrons who were enjoying their meals got an unexpected surprise when a pipe in the ceiling decided it could no longer handle the cold temperatures and burst wide open. As the water gushed forth, it created quite a scene! The restaurant quickly shared footage on social media, showing diners jumping up in surprise as water flooded into the dining area.
